有什么区别以及何时使用它们

图像文件类型有数十种,每种类型都因压缩类型、格式和浏览器支持而异。 但最常用的两种格式是 SVG 和 PNG 格式。

这两种文件类型截然不同:它们都更适合特定情况。 它们当然不能在所有方面互换,但您可能会发现 SVG 可以比标准 PNG 图像更好地执行特定任务。

什么是 SVG

SVG 代表可缩放矢量图形,它是网络上使用最广泛的矢量 特殊数据 文件格式。 让我们来分解一下:可扩展:SVG 可以放大或缩小,而不会损害图像质量。 无论大小如何,它都将非常清晰。

矢量:大多数图像文件类型都包含像素。 矢量本质上是实时表示图像的代码片段,将其转换为您在屏幕上看到的像素。 尽管它们显示相同的图像,但背景中发生的情况却截然不同。

图形:虽然不太为人所知,但 SVG 是一种图像文件,类似于 PNG、JPEG 或 GIF。 它只是做事有点不同。

矢量是用 XML 编写的代码片段,表示形状、线条和颜色,以解释它们的工作原理。

尽管仅用代码创建图像是完全可能的,但大多数人使用矢量图形编辑器,例如 Inkscape 或 Adobe Illustrator。 您还可以将 PNG 或其他光栅图像转换为 SVG,但结果并不总是很好。

SVG 的优点和缺点


特殊数据库

虽然矢量图形尚未像 PNG 等光栅文件类型那样广泛使用,但它正 EE领导者 在迅速流行。 它们可以完成一些光栅图像无法完成的基本任务。 这就是人们喜欢 SVG 的原因。

SVG 图像是可缩放的。 您可以以任何分辨率设计它们,它们的尺寸会增加或减小,而不会损害质量或像素化。 对于光栅图像,您必须从一开始就知道所需的尺寸,否则可能会导致图像太大或太小。

发表评论

您的电子邮箱地址不会被公开。 必填项已用 * 标注